Frequently Asked Questions

What is Holbrook School District's overall grade?

Holbrook School District has earned an overall grade of B- and is ranked #131 among Massachusetts school districts. This composite rating reflects the average performance of all schools within the district based on MCAS scores, attendance, and other metrics.

How many schools are in Holbrook School District?

Holbrook School District includes 3 schools (1 elementary, 2 high) serving approximately 1,350 students.

What is the per-pupil spending in Holbrook School District?

Holbrook School District spends approximately $17,813 per student annually, which is below the Massachusetts state average of approximately $18,500. Per-pupil spending reflects total educational expenditures divided by student enrollment.

How are district ratings calculated?

District ratings are based on the composite performance of all schools within the district. We calculate average MCAS proficiency rates, attendance, graduation rates, and other metrics weighted by school enrollment. Districts are then ranked against all Massachusetts districts to determine percentile rankings and letter grades.
